Product Range and Price Position 💇

Divatress carries a wide spectrum of wig types and price points, which means the value you get depends entirely on what you're looking for:

Product TypeWhat This Means for You
Synthetic wigsLower price entry point; pre-styled and heat-resistant (usually); less versatile for heat styling; shorter lifespan than human hair
Human hair wigsHigher cost; can be styled with heat tools; longer lifespan if maintained; requires more active care and upkeep
Lace fronts and full laceMid to higher price range; more natural hairline appearance; longer installation and maintenance process; requires experience or professional fitting
Extensions and closuresVarying prices; used for blending, layering, or protective styling; quality varies significantly by material

What Factors Shape Your Experience

Before shopping at Divatress (or any wig retailer), understand what actually influences whether you'll be satisfied:

Wig quality and durability depend on material type, construction method, and how the hair was sourced and processed—not just the brand name. A $30 synthetic wig and a $300 synthetic wig from the same retailer may look completely different in longevity and appearance.

Sizing and fit vary by individual head shape, hair texture, and how you prefer wigs to sit. A wig that feels perfect on one person may slip or feel uncomfortable on another. Divatress, like most retailers, typically offers standard sizing (small, medium, large), so you'll need to know your head measurement or be prepared to adjust the wig yourself or seek professional fitting.

Color accuracy is a real challenge in online wig shopping. Screen lighting and photography don't always match real-world appearance. What looks like a natural brunette online might photograph quite differently in your home lighting. This is a significant variable whether you shop with Divatress or elsewhere.

Hair care knowledge affects longevity and appearance. A human hair wig requires regular conditioning, proper washing, and storage to maintain. A synthetic wig needs heat-free styling and specific product use. Without proper care, even a well-made wig deteriorates faster.

Return and exchange policies matter when something arrives and doesn't meet your expectations. Wig retailers' policies vary—some allow returns, others don't, and conditions often include "final sale" restrictions or restocking fees. Before purchasing, clarify what recourse you have if a wig doesn't fit, look right, or match the description.
